Measuring the ROI of employer branding can be difficult because the results are not always immediate or directly tied to conversions. However, with the right framework and metrics, HR teams can measure the impact of employer branding with high accuracy. Below is a structured, effective approach used by modern HR and Employer Branding teams. 1. Measure Talent Attraction Metrics These are the direct indicators of how employer branding influences hiring. Key Metrics: Number of qualified applicants Time-to-apply (how fast people apply after job posting) Cost per applicant Offer acceptance rate Reduction in paid job ads Applications from passive candidates ROI Insight: If employer branding content improves candidate perception, the company receives more and higher-quality applicants with less money spent . 2.
